Output ec2afbdd712a3dcf9a9718ab1e5fb41fefbaab61d88729fe80cfc70940f98921:0

value
107926
script pubkey
OP_0 OP_PUSHBYTES_32 d0e8d9fb87b8c60519626e1aaca9006dbd8c9fb1a8b7db7026c8c2ba185c67be
address
bc1q6r5dn7u8hrrq2xtzdcd2e2gqdk7ce8a34zmakupxerpt5xzuv7lq37l58s
transaction
ec2afbdd712a3dcf9a9718ab1e5fb41fefbaab61d88729fe80cfc70940f98921
confirmations
2611
spent
true